    Rodriguez told the radio show announcers he was eating dinner with his team Friday when his wife, Rita, called and said the radio show was reporting he had accepted the Alabama job.

    "I don't know what was said," Rodriguez told the radio show. "I was over here with my team at Lakeview for dinner like we always do the night before a game, and my wife, Rita, calls me in tears saying, 'You're not going to believe what is being said.'
    "I asked her what was said, and she said, 'They are reporting that you've already accepted the job at Alabama, you've already told your coaches, that you are telling your team tonight.'"


    RR called a West Virginia sports talk radio show Friday night and insisted he wasn't leaving his alma mater for Alabama.
